Location
El MaPi by Inkaterra is positioned in Machu Picchu Pueblo, also known as Aguas Calientes, just steps away from the town center and the Museum. This convenient location allows quick access to the famous Machu Picchu Archaeological site,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Visitors can explore the beauty of the surrounding cloud forest and Historical Reserve, showcasing one of the World's 7 New Wonders.

Machu Picchu
30 minutes walking
Iconic archaeological site with breathtaking views and rich Inca history, best explored with a guided tour.
Manuel Chavez Ballon Museum
25 minutes walking
Museum showcasing Inca artifacts, cultural exhibits, and history, perfect for understanding Machu Picchu.
Cascadas Alcamayo
8 minutes walking
Scenic waterfalls offering a relaxing atmosphere and perfect picnic spots amidst nature's beauty.
Putucusi
15 minutes walking
Mountain hike with rewarding views of Machu Picchu. A thrilling experience for adventure enthusiasts.

FAQs
About El Mapi By Inkaterra
What are the check-in and check-out times at El Mapi By Inkaterra?
Check-in is at 13:00 and check-out is at 10:00.
How far is El Mapi By Inkaterra from the Machu Picchu archaeological site?
The hotel is located 5 km from the Machu Picchu archaeological site.
What amenities are available in the rooms at El Mapi By Inkaterra?
Rooms include free Wi-Fi, a flat-screen TV with cable channels, a mini-fridge-bar, cotton bathrobes, and blackout curtains.
Is there an on-site restaurant at El Mapi By Inkaterra?
The hotel features a restaurant where guests can enjoy an organic breakfast buffet and à la carte dinner.
Are there any dining options near El Mapi By Inkaterra?
Nearby restaurants include Tasty Machupicchu, Julian Restaurant, and Inti House Rest, all within 0.5 km.
What wellness services are offered at El Mapi By Inkaterra?
The hotel provides a spa and wellness center, offering massage treatments and sauna facilities.
